**Action Item 7: Restrict Fan-Out Credentials — Stormhail Alerts**

The weather-alert fan-out service ran with a shared publisher credential scoped to all notification topics, letting a single compromised worker broadcast to every region. Remediation: issue per-region credentials, enforce topic-level ACLs, and rotate the shared key immediately. Security review should confirm no unauthorized publishes occurred during the exposure window. The credential inventory and rotation procedure are documented on the internal page below.

dashboard of yahaf-kawep = https://grafana.nelvrocorp.internal/spaces/projects/spaces/364313bfe15e

**Action item (PM-214, Coldvault archival):** Automate archiving of cold storage buckets older than the retention cutoff. Manual sweeps missed two regions last quarter and blew the storage budget. Owner: infra rotation. Sweep cadence, batch size, and age thresholds must be config-driven, not hardcoded, so on-call can tune under load. Dry-run mode required before first prod run. Proposed defaults for review at sync are below.

limits module of fahog-kahop:
CAPS = {
    "fraeth": 189,
    "drumir": 842,
}

**Ticket: RemindrJob signature check failing on staging**

Hey — the nightly appointment-reminder job for the Larkfield Clinic rollout keeps bombing at the verify step. Looks like the artifact was built on the new runner but signed with the retired key, so the check rightly refuses it. Quick fix is to re-sign with the current one. For reference, the key the verifier expects is this.

deploy key for hahip-tagag: bky13_v7Jcnj5iGoCSn

Subject: Contrast audit — remediation shipped

Team,

The Fernwheel dashboard contrast audit is closed. All 37 flagged components now meet AA. Key changes: muted-text token darkened two steps, chart gridlines moved to the slate ramp, and disabled buttons got a bordered treatment. Future maintainers: do not reintroduce the old "mist" palette; it fails on every light background. Regression checks run in CI per release. Verify against the build token below.

session token of yahap-fafop = htk9_f6aa94135